Description: Prague's Čertovka is a place that separates Kampa from other parts of the Lesser Town. It is an artificially created water drive, which was built in the 12th century by the Order of the Knights of Malta to serve as a water supply to the original nine mills of Malá Strana, which stretched around the island of Kampa.
